Carpatho Rusyn vs Hispanic or Latino Bachelor's Degree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 58,871,690 people shows a mild negative correlation between the proportion of Carpatho Rusyns and percentage of population with at least bachelor's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.312 and weighted average of 42.1%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 578,331,176 people shows a very strong negative correlation between the proportion of Hispanics or Latinos and percentage of population with at least bachelor's degree education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.856 and weighted average of 29.6%, a difference of 42.3%.
